Q: Is 16,413,000 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 16,413,000 is a composite number.

Why is 16,413,000 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 16,413,000 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 5 6 8 10 12 15 20 24 25 30 40 50 60 75 100 120 125 150 200 250 300 375 500 600 750 1,000 1,500 3,000 5,471 10,942 16,413 21,884 27,355 32,826 43,768 54,710 65,652 82,065 109,420 131,304 136,775 164,130 218,840 273,550 328,260 410,325 547,100 656,520 683,875 820,650 1,094,200 1,367,750 1,641,300 2,051,625 2,735,500 3,282,600 4,103,250 5,471,000 8,206,500 and 16,413,000, with no remainder.

Since 16,413,000 cannot be divided by just 1 and 16,413,000, it is a composite number.
